Space Battleship Yamato 2199, Report 6

Posted on July 3, 2013 by TimEldred
Reply

March to May 2012: magazine coverage from all corners, manga chapters 2 and 3, Yamatalk Night 1, Chapter 1 secrets revealed in Hyper Hobby, the model kit line is announced, Koichi Yamadera is chosen as the voice of Dessler, Chapter 1 home video release, the trailer for Chapter 2, and new mecha appears. Yamato Resurrection, Report 9

Posted on July 3, 2013 by TimEldred
Reply

The film makes its first international appearance in Montreal, arrives on DVD and blu-ray, products roll out from Yamato Crew, Yamato-themed health insurance(!) is offered, garage kits are announced, and the massive Resurrection Complete Box appears in October.
